Give an example of positive reinforcement
What will be an ideal response?
Answer: Positive reinforcement is when rewards are given for good behavior. An example of positive reinforcement is a smiley sticker on a homework paper. A kiss, money, candy, etc. can also be used to reward someone for good behavior.
